    Ken from Sunbeam will make a version of the Section 1 with no resonators. Weld in your own HJS cats and enjoy - HJS part no. 90 95 0092

    @OP - in lieu of euro cats, you could do this mod to your OEM Section 1 and pair them with a used set of OEM euro headers. DIY Super Sprint catted section 1 for half the price.
